如何解除Mission Control中打开桌面空间数量的限制?

如何解除Mission Control中打开桌面空间数量的限制?

标题说明了一切。我想消除15来自任务控制中心的额外桌面空间。有没有办法做到这一点(例如通过调整一些 plist 或从代码中的 cocoa 应用程序)?

答案1

简而言之:不可以。您无法更改设置。

该文件com.apple.spaces.plist定义了每个虚拟桌面的设置,但我找不到任何数字限制的迹象。因此,我相信该限制以某种方式硬编码在创建新空间的脚本中。

然而,我找到了一种(比较黑客的)方法,可以在一个显示器上添加超过 16 个虚拟空间:

  1. 将辅助显示器连接到您的 Mac。
  2. 在辅助显示器上创建 16 个虚拟空间。
  3. 断开显示器。

现在,您应该在一个显示器上拥有 31 个虚拟空间。

证明:

截屏

答案2

如何添加更多桌面空间

您最多可以在 Mission Control 中创建 15 个额外的桌面空间(总共 16 个桌面,加上仪表板)。如果您在 Mission Control 中创建的桌面空间数量达到上限,您仍可以通过使用应用进入全屏模式来添加新空间。

支持全屏模式的应用右上角会有全屏图标,点击后应用将全屏显示,并创建自己的桌面空间。

图像

当您启动应用程序并将其设置为全屏模式时,会自动为该应用程序创建一个专用空间。问题是,您必须使用支持全屏模式的应用程序才能实现这一点。支持全屏模式的应用程序界面右上角会有一对箭头。

当您的应用程序处于全屏模式时,其缩略图将出现在 Mission Control 的缩略图列表末尾,并显示应用程序的名称,而不是桌面 1、桌面 2 等。

图片2

答案3

编辑:现在最多有 59 个桌面:证明

就像 Marakoss 所说的那样,插入外部显示器或投影仪,并在那里添加额外的 16 个空间。不过,如果您打开了镜像功能,请确保将其关闭。

虽然根据我的经验,几周或几个月后我插入了同一个外接显示器,但它不知何故可以选择添加更多内容(超过 16 个额外空间)。

现在我已经有 46 个桌面了,所以说超过 32 个也是可能的。

证明

相关内容